Transaction 5dc661d43a534933933ee2f9c10ff4573d94d3919978f4b719c2824212bf9f2f

2 Input
1 Outputs
  • 5dc661d43a534933933ee2f9c10ff4573d94d3919978f4b719c2824212bf9f2f:0
  • value  1403312
    address  3Kj8VWzsXTspyc3p1Tu3iSowtxieagji4D